Understanding the Role of Public Relations in the Hospitality Industry

The *hospitality industry* is a dynamic sector that thrives on creating memorable experiences for guests. Crucial to this industry is Hospitality PR & Media, which plays a pivotal role in shaping the reputation and visibility of hospitality establishments.

What is Hospitality PR & Media?

Hospitality PR & Media involves the strategic management of the image and communication of businesses within the hospitality sector, including hotels, restaurants, and travel companies. This field focuses on fostering positive relationships between an establishment and its customers, media, and stakeholders.

Key Functions of Hospitality PR & Media

  • Brand Awareness: Implementing campaigns and strategies designed to increase the visibility of a brand.
  • Reputation Management: Addressing both positive and negative feedback, ensuring that the brand’s image remains favorable.
  • Media Relations: Building and maintaining relationships with journalists and influencers to ensure accurate and beneficial coverage.
  • Event Management: Organizing events that capture the brand’s essence and engaging stakeholders.
  • Crisis Communication: Developing strategies to handle unforeseen issues effectively, safeguarding the brand’s reputation.

Why is Hospitality PR & Media Important?

*Hospitality PR & Media* is crucial for the following reasons:

  1. Enhances brand credibility and trust amongst consumers.
  2. Promotes customer loyalty by continuously engaging with the target audience.
  3. Helps navigate the digital landscape, where online reviews and social media presence are critical.

Effective Strategies in Hospitality PR & Media

For successful public relations in hospitality, the following strategies are essential:

  • Storytelling: Crafting compelling narratives that resonate with guests and the media.
  • Visual Content: Utilizing high-quality images and videos to create engaging content.
  • Influencer Collaboration: Partnering with influencers who align with the brand’s values and target audience.
  • Digital Engagement: Actively managing social media platforms and interacting with followers.

FAQs: Hospitality PR & Media

What is the difference between PR and marketing?

While both aim to promote a brand, *PR* focuses on building and maintaining a positive image and relationships, while marketing is directly oriented towards driving sales and reaching target markets.

How does social media impact Hospitality PR?

Social media provides a platform for immediate interaction and engagement, allowing hospitality businesses to reach a broader audience and receive direct feedback from guests.

What are the latest trends in Hospitality PR & Media?

Current trends include the use of *AI* for personalized guest experiences, sustainability initiatives, and the integration of virtual and augmented reality in marketing strategies.
